About Keynote Speaker Vu Le Executive Director of Rainier Valley Corps and Creator of nonprofitwithballs.com National speaker Vu Le is a writer, presenter, and the Executive Director of Rainier Valley Corps. This Seattle-based nonprofit has a mission of effecting systemic change by cultivating leaders of color to strengthen the capacity of community-of-color-led nonprofits and foster collaboration between diverse communities. Vu s passion to make the world better, combined with a low score on the Law School Admission Test, drove him into the field of nonprofit work, where he determined that those who specialize in that sector should take the work seriously, but not themselves. Known for his no-nonsense approach and irreverent sense of humor, Vu has written hundreds of thought-provoking blog posts for his popular website, nonprofitwithballs.com. He is also the humor columnist for Blue Avocado, an online magazine for nonprofits. 2

About NSC WHO WHAT WHEN WHERE WHY NSC is the Network for Strong Communities (formerly known as the Nonprofit Services Center.) It is a 501(c)(3) organization led by a state-wide board of directors. NSC s sole focus is to increase the capacity of other nonprofits to create positive community change. We do this by providing training that can help nonprofit professionals make even more impact with their work, consulting with organizations on how to lift themselves to new heights, and connecting stakeholders in strategic ways that benefit everyone. NSC was founded in 1996. 2016 marks our 20 th anniversary! NSC is located at 8764 Manchester Road in Brentwood, MO. We provide services throughout the state of Missouri and southern Illinois.
